l <br /> 7. LATHROP-MANTECA FIRE DISTRICT(Staff Contact: J.R.Monty,209-858-2331) <br /> a. The project must conform with the appropriate edition of the Uniform Fire Code(currently, the <br /> 1997 edition)and all related standards. <br /> b. Fire Department Facility Fees are to be paid on any new structure in accordance with the San <br /> Joaquin County Ordinance and Resolution adopting the fee schedule($0.14 per sq.ft.). <br /> c. In order to commence construction beyond the foundation stage or storage of building <br /> materials, requirements for emergency vehicle access and adequate water for fire suppression <br /> shall be provided in accordance with Sections 901.3, 902.2.1, 903.2, and 8704 of the 1997 <br /> Uniform Fire Code. <br /> d. The fire access road shall meet the San Joaquin County Public Works Standards. <br /> e. A Knox Box security key box shall be provided. Applications are available at the fire district <br /> offices. <br /> f. Existing fire protection facilities will be maintained to the satisfaction of the Lathrop-Manteca <br /> Fire Protection District. <br /> g. 79(l.2) <br /> Proposed as Part of the Project: <br /> At the proposed consolidated landfill,the project sponsor will continue to provide fire <br /> suppression equipment and procedures that are equivalent in effectiveness to those currently <br /> employed at the existing Forward Landfill,as described in the Site Health and Safety <br /> Program. The project sponsor will furnish information regarding proposed disposal <br /> operations and fire suppression measures at the Austin Road Landfill,and the proposed <br /> consolidated landfill,to the Lathrop-Manteca Fire District. <br /> Existing fire protection facilities will be maintained(see also Mitigation Measure 9(E.1)). <br /> h. 80(1.3) <br /> Proposed as Part of the Project: <br /> The project sponsor will continue to apply,to the entire consolidated landfill,the safety <br /> procedures currently employed at the existing Forward Landfill and described In the <br /> Workplace Injury and Illness Prevention Plan. The project sponsor will fumish Information <br /> regarding proposed disposal operations and safety procedures at the Austin Road Landfill, <br /> and the proposed consolidated landfill,to the Lathrop-Manteca Fire District. <br /> 8. CALIFORNIA DEPARTMENT OF TOXIC SUBSTANCE CONTROL (Staff Contact: James <br /> Tjosvold,Site Mitigafion Branch,8800 Cal Center Drive,Sacramento,CA 95826-3200) <br /> a. 36(E.b) <br /> Identified in EIR: <br /> The landfill operator shall submit an updated post-closure permit application for WMU-A that <br /> presents plans to prohibit the expansion of the new landfill areas above WMU A. The <br /> applicant filed a renewal of Its hazardous waste permit for WMU-A on October 31,2000 <br /> (Kleinfelder,2000)that presents the controls and monitoring of WMU A. The applicant's JTD <br /> describes creating a wedge of landfill material north of WMU A that would keep a buffer area <br /> around the WMU A boundaries clear of new refuse and then start to build outward and <br /> upward. This plan must have the approval of the CIWMB and RWQCB. <br /> San Joaquin County UP-00-7,ER-00-21Forward,Inc. <br /> Community Development Page 22 <br />
